Verwijder de snaar.
Als de trommel nu nog vast loopt dan zit er wat tussen de trommel en de kuip.
Schijn met een lamp door de gaatjes van de trommel in de kuip en kijk wat je aan kleding of zoiets ziet zitten.
Laat even weten wat er tussen zit, de uitleg hoe je het dan moet verwijderen volgt.

Hi, i think something between the drum is blocking it turning.
You can remove the heater from the back and have a look inside the machine, sometimes a small clothingpart like a sock is between the drum and the outside.
Another possible thing is that the arms of the washingdrum is broken, you can check that by trying to uplift the drum at the front. If so, better go shopping today.

If the outside of the waterdrum is made of polycarbonate, it will be very hard to replace the bearrings, the outside drum must be splitted and is a tough job to replace it all and make it again waterproof.
If the machine is older then 7 years and/or much used ( 5 or more each week), is my advice to better buy a new one as this will be very hard to fix.
I know many colleges and none will advice this to do, that is IF this machine has a NONMETAL outside drum.
